Kerry Morgan testified about witnessing Sean "Diddy" Combs hit and push Cassie Ventura but she also said Combs turned his ire on her and choked her in 2018 and threw a wooden hanger at her head. Morgan was the fifth witness to testify for the government at his RICO and sex trafficking trial in New York. Law&Crime's Angenette Levy goes through Morgan's testimony with Dr. Amy Shlosberg in this episode of Crime Fix — a daily show covering the biggest stories in crime.
